We envision a future powered by robots that work seamlessly with human teams. At Diligent Robotics, we build artificial intelligence that enables service robots to collaborate with people and adapt to dynamic, human-filled environments.
Diligent is one of the only companies in the world operating a production fleet of mobile manipulation robots in real environments . Every day, our robots work alongside hospital staff, generating the real-world data needed to advance the next generation of Physical AI. As a Senior Software Engineer – Simulation / Support , you will accelerate the effectiveness of our engineering organization. This hybrid role spans developer tooling, software support and triage, and simulation infrastructure. You will help engineers build better software, faster, while strengthening the reliability and debuggability of our robotics stack in production.
You will develop state-of-the-art infrastructure to test and validate Physical AI models, and help bridge the gap between simulation and reality by improving synthetic data and scenario generation with real-world data from our growing fleet of operational robots.
Responsibilities
Design and build tools that improve productivity and debugging across the robotics software stack
Develop and maintain simulation infrastructure used for testing autonomy, navigation, perception, manipulation and system level behaviors
Partner with autonomy, perception, platform, and infrastructure teams to integrate simulation into CI pipelines and validation workflows
Create reproducible test harnesses and simulation scenarios that mirror real world operational edge cases found in our customer environments
Support release readiness by strengthening automated validation, regression testing, and scenario based simulation coverage
Contribute to architecture decisions that improve modularity, testability, and long term maintainability of the codebase
Evaluate and integrate third party simulation frameworks or build custom simulation tooling as needed
Mentor engineers on best practices in testing, debugging, observability, and system design
Basic Qualifications
Undergraduate or graduate degree in Robotics,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, or related field.
5+ years of professional software engineering experience, ideally in robotics, autonomous vehicles, or other complex cyber physical systems
Strong proficiency in C++ and/or Python
Experience with robotic middleware such as ROS or similar distributed systems frameworks
Experience developing or extending simulation environments, such as Gazebo, Isaac Sim, Mujoco, or custom in house engines
Experience debugging distributed systems and working with real world hardware
Strong understanding of software architecture, systems design, and scalable tooling
Familiarity with CI/CD systems and automated testing frameworks
Comfort working across the stack, from low level systems to higher level autonomy behaviors
Excellent cross functional communication skills and a bias toward pragmatic solution
